The guide covers evaluation of cooling, power, and rack requirements, strategies for cost reduction, designing the physical space, fluid network sizing, monitoring requirements, and services. Readers of this technical guide are likely seeking insight into how to deploy liquid cooling to support rack densities up to, and in some cases exceeding 50 kilowatts (kW) per rack. This guide discusses how to take a 1 MW IT load that is currently air cooled and add the incremental liquid cooling. Liquid cooling offers advantages of rapid and efficient heat removal from a source, often with a lower thermal gradient, due to high specific heat capacities of many engineering fluids. Self-contained and incredibly easy to deploy, they use proven vanadium redox flow technology to store energy in an aqueous solution that never degrades, even under continuous maximum power and depth of discharge cycling. Modular flow batteries are the core building block of Invinity’s energy storage systems. They include this 5 MW array in Oxford, England, which is operated by a consortium led by EDF Energy and connected to the national energy grid. DEFINITION: The storage of energy by applying force to an appropriate medium to deliver acceleration, compression, or displacement (against gravity); the process can be reversed to recover the stored kinetic or potential energy. Hence, mechanical energy storage systems can be deployed as a solution to this problem by ensuring that electrical energy is stored during times of high generation and supplied in time of high demand. The rapid growth of intermittent renewable energy in the UK requires flexible and cost-effective electricity storage solutions to support grid stability, prevent curtailment and overall support the decarbonisation targets.

The climate of Mongolia is sharply continental, with significant annual and daily variations in air temperature and with the inhomogeneous seasonal distribution of precipitation. The cold season is long and dry; the summer is short: it is dry in the first half and rainy in the second half (July and. Mongolia faces significant challenges in the management of wa-ter resource, including the safeguarding of its freshwater re-sources, especially in the context of climate change that is con-sidered a major challenge for the country's water security. To ensure sustainable water resources management in the region, and enable long-term economic development, the Mongolian government must invest in water storage in the Gobi region in order to ensure water access to local herding communities and other water stakeholders.
